When you want another portal generated in the Nether you'll need to build a nether portal at least 1024 blocks away, however:

If you build a portal in the nether as well, somewhat closer to the second overworld portal's coordinates, you'll have your "fast travel". This is working as intended, for more info, see the minecraft wiki on "nether portals".
